Wirdheim prepares for heat test

Jaguar Racing's third driver Björn Wirdheim is looking forward to this weekend's Malaysian Grand Prix and is set to stand up to the immense heat and humidity that is expected - making driving conditions very difficult.
"I am really enjoying my time at Jaguar Racing and I am pleased to know that my Friday practice is really making a difference to the team and Mark and Christian," the 23-year-old Swede said. "Although we don't get long out there on track or certainly as long as I would like I am making the most of getting to know the R5 and getting to know some of the circuits in more detail."
"A lot of my time is spent focusing on tyres to help the team make their choice in time for Saturday and I know that this is a big step forward for the team from 2003 when the drivers were racing and testing all of the time," he added. "I have been training this week with our physician and this really helps me as I have made some good improvements since I joined. The temperatures that we will be driving in next weekend will be a big change for me and I am hoping that I will be prepared for it."
